We know that movement benefits children physically, but it also stimulates brain regions responsible for attention, memory and executive function — all crucial for learning. Research shows that cognitive fatigue — a state of mental exhaustion after prolonged cognitive effort — impairs learning, attention and task performance.

Thanks in part to the rise of social media, quick-scroll news, and even swipe-right dating apps, humans are more distracted than ever, with diminishing attention spans. In fact, the average human attention span (the time for which a human can focus on non-changing stimulus) is only eight seconds. What is microlearning?

Game based learning is an instructional method that incorporates game mechanics—such as rules, scoring, competition, and player engagement—into educational contexts. Unlike passive learning, games require active involvement, leading to better attention and motivation. What is Game-Based Learning?
